Review of 200 East 87th Street by Carter Horsley

This rather massive, mixed-use building at 200 East 87th Street on the southeast corner at Third Avenue contains 131 apartments, a school and considerable retail space.

It is very convenient to public transportation and good neighborhood shopping. This area of Yorkville has changed dramatically over the past two decades and now has many high-rise luxury apartment towers. In 2009, two new condo towers were opened nearby on 86th Street, the Brompton on the southeast corner at 86th Street, and the Lucida on the southeast corner at Lexington Avenue.

This 23-story, beige-brick building was erected in 1992 by the Olnick Organization. It also has the address of 1553 Third Avenue.

It has an attractive entrance, concierge, valet service and a health club with pool. It has numerous terraces and attractive masonry quoins enliven its façade whose lower portion has irregular fenestration reflecting the special arrangements for the school.

While there is considerable traffic on 86th Street, which has excellent crosstown bus service and an express subway station at Lexington Avenue, Third Avenue to the north has an impressive array of towers on the east side and relatively low structures on the west side that provide substantial "light and air" to the avenue.

A cineplex is across the street in very handsome apartment building and the William Doyle auction house are also nearby on East 87th Street.

The Carnegie Hill neighborhood has numerous schools and religious institutions.
